**Program Summary**

The Malcolm's Youth Hostel is located in Kingaroy, Queensland and managed by South Burnett CTC (CTC). Malcolm's Youth Hostel has 6 client bedrooms, an office and a small self-contained bedroom for staff sleepover. Malcolm's Youth Hostel is funded to provide a high level of supervision in Immediate Supported Accommodation for 5 clients under Specialist Homelessness Service (SHS) Service Agreement with the support of trained Youth Workers.

Malcolm's Youth Hostel accepts young people aged 16 to 25 years old who are homeless. The aim of Malcolm's Youth Hostel is to work intensively with young people towards gaining safe, secure accommodation upon exiting the program. Each young person has an individual case plan to help them meet their individual circumstances and goals.

Case plans are developed by the clients and Youth Workers and uploaded to the database for all Youth Workers to action, revise and develop, with the client.

**Position Summary**

Youth Workers will assist each young person to build their skills to gain and sustain safe and secure accommodation.

The youth worker will provide support within Malcolm's Youth Hostel, with the youth worker having rostered shifts and being asked to fill shifts, sometimes at short notice.
